Elections for the post of the first &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;president of India&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039; were to be held on 24 January 1950. There was only one nominee for the post, [[Rajendra Prasad]] and he was elected, unopposed, as the [[President of India|President]].&amp;lt;ref name=constituentAssembly24Jan1950&amp;gt;{{cite web |url=https://indiankanoon.org/doc/1810361/ |title=Constituent Assembly Debates On 24 January, 1950 |date=24 January 1950 |author= |access-date= 10 January 2022 |quote=I have to inform honourable Members that only one nomination paper has been received for the office of the President of India. The name of that candidate is Dr. Rajendra Prasad. ... His nomination has been proposed by Pandit Jawaharlal Nehru ... and seconded by Sardar Vallabhbhai Patel ... ==Details==&lt;br /&gt;
The [[Constituent Assembly of India]] met for the last time on 24 January 1950, two days before the [[Constitution of India|Constitution]] came into effect on the 26th. On that day, they declared that the song [[Jana Gana Mana]] was the [[national anthem]] of India, signed a [[Hindi]] copy of the constitution and voted in a new President. Prasad had been the president of the [[Constituent Assembly of India|Constituent Assembly]] from December 1946. He was proposed to be the first Indian president by [[Jawaharlal Nehru]] and was seconded by [[Vallabhbhai Patel]].&amp;lt;ref name=MG /&amp;gt; There were no other nominations and hence the secretary of the assembly, [[H. V. R. Iengar]] declared that Rajendra Prasad was considered to be duly elected to the office of President of India.&lt;br /&gt;
